Keyboard Shortcuts for Quick Access
For those who prefer an even snappier entry into Task Manager, mastering keyboard shortcuts can be a game changer. These shortcuts not only save time but also enhance the overall workflow, especially for tech-savvy users who are often juggling multiple tasks. Here are some notable shortcuts:
- Ctrl + Shift + Esc: This is arguably the most direct way to open Task Manager. With this command, the Task Manager appears almost instantaneously, making it a quick go-to option.
- Ctrl + Alt + Delete: This combination will bring up a blue screen providing various options, including the ability to launch Task Manager directly.
- Windows + X: This opens the Quick Link menu, where Task Manager can be easily accessed by selecting it from the list.
Quick Tip: Familiarizing yourself with these shortcuts can dramatically reduce the time spent accessing Task Manager, especially during intense troubleshooting sessions.

Startup Programs Management
One of the less recognized but highly beneficial aspects of Task Manager lies in its ability to manage startup programs. When your computer boots up, multiple applications may start automatically without your say-so. This often leads to slower boot times and a cluttered workspace. With the startup management feature, you can see which programs are set to run at startup and make informed decisions about what to keep.
- Open Task Manager by right-clicking the taskbar and selecting 'Task Manager' or by pressing .
- Navigate to the tab. Here you'll find a list of all programs set to run when Windows starts.
- Review the status (Enabled or Disabled) and impact (Low, Medium, High) of each startup item.
- High impact items, such as heavy anti-virus software or syncing services, can be candidates for disabling if they cause significant delays.
- You have the option to right-click on any item to enable or disable it based on your needs.
Identifying what to keep and what to cut can lead to a noticeable improvement in system responsiveness. This feature empowers you to curate your startup experience, making your machine work for you rather than the other way around.

Identifying Malicious Processes
Recognizing a malicious process among the sea of running applications is no small feat. Task Manager provides essential clues, but piecing them together requires attention. Here are steps to aid in identifying these potentially harmful processes:
- Review the Process Name: Be cautious of unusual names, as malicious software often tries to disguise itself. If the name seems off or is similar to a legitimate one but slightly altered, research it.
- Check the Resource Usage: Some infections can cause processes to consume excessive CPU, memory, or disk resources. Keep an eye on any spikes in these areas.
- Find the Location of the File:
Right-click on the process and select "Open file location." If the file path leads to a suspicious directory, it could indicate foul play. - Utilize Online Resources: Websites like en.wikipedia.org or forums on reddit.com can provide updated information on known malware processes.
- Cross-check with Antivirus Software: A reliable antivirus program should continuously scan processes against its database. Utilize its resources effectively.
By rigorously examining these elements, you can bolster your security strategy and keep your system cleaner.
